Subject: Northern Region Sales Review — Summary for Heads of Department

Dear executive team,

The Northern review concludes this week. Grenholt outperformed forecasts; Tarsby lagged owing to staffing gaps. Heads of department should examine the departmental breakdowns attached and prepare comments for Monday. The implications for next year's planning are summarised in the confidential note below.

management briefing: Only 7 of the 100 pilot accounts renewed Zorath, so a churn review is set for April 15.

## Support

Questions about the soft-delete logic in the `orders` table? Short version: we set `deleted_at` instead of dropping rows, and all queries go through the `ActiveOrders` scope — if you see a raw query in review, flag it. For anything weirder (restores, purge jobs), ping the data team at the address below.

alerts address for kafof-bagag: kasael@olvarqdyn.corp

// Default fee-rule evaluation depth for the Cartwright shipping engine.
// Rules may nest (zone -> carrier -> surcharge); beyond this depth we
// abort evaluation and fall back to the flat-rate table, since deeper
// chains historically indicated a misconfigured tariff import. Raise
// only with sign-off at the weekly sync. This limit was benchmarked
// against the engine build whose token appears below.

build token for bageg-yahof: htk3_673

**Checklist item 7 — nightly search reindex.** Plugin authors, heads up: Lanternquay's nightly reindex now rebuilds custom analyzers too, so if your plugin registers one, make sure it's idempotent — the job runs it twice on purpose. Reindex kicks off around 02:00 server time and takes about forty minutes. If your plugin's fields vanish from results the next morning, you probably threw during analyzer setup; check the reindex log. Confirm your plugin against the build listed below.

session token of kahag-bawip = htk6_729d08

## Step 4: Enable Prosecheck

New folks: after cloning the docs repo, enable Prosecheck, our documentation linter, before your first pull request. It validates heading structure, link targets, and terminology against the team style list. Run it locally first so CI doesn't surprise you. Your local instance should be initialized with the configuration shown below.

config for tagaf-bawif:
[norok]
host = norok.ordinworks.local
user = norok_svc
database = norok_prod